спрятать счетчик на сайте: простые способы
В современном веб-дизайне важно учитывать не только функциональность, но и эстетику. Иногда определенные элементы, необходимые для аналитики или других целей, могут не вписываться в общий дизайн страницы. В таких случаях возникает потребность в их корректном размещении, чтобы они не отвлекали пользователей, но при этом оставались доступными для нужд разработчика.
В этой статье мы рассмотрим несколько методов, которые помогут вам гармонично интегрировать такие элементы в дизайн вашего проекта. Мы обсудим, как можно сделать эти элементы менее заметными для посетителей, сохранив их функциональность. Эти подходы не только улучшат внешний вид вашего сайта, но и помогут создать более удобный пользовательский опыт.
Важно помнить, что применение этих техник должно быть оправдано и не должно мешать основным целям сайта. Мы предоставим вам инструменты, которые позволят вам найти баланс между видимостью и скрытностью, обеспечивая при этом необходимую функциональность.
Содержание:
Скрыть счетчик посещений: основные методы
Использование CSS для маскировки элемента: Один из наиболее распространенных методов – это применение каскадных таблиц стилей (CSS). С их помощью можно сделать элемент невидимым для пользователей, не удаляя его из кода. Например, можно установить свойство display: none; или visibility: hidden; для соответствующего блока. Этот метод не требует изменения основного кода и легко реализуется.
Использование плагинов и расширений: Существуют специальные плагины и расширения для различных CMS и браузеров, которые позволяют управлять отображением статистики. Эти инструменты могут быть настроены так, чтобы скрывать определенные данные или полностью отключать их отображение. Этот метод удобен тем, что не требует глубоких технических знаний и может быть реализован быстро.
Выбор метода зависит от конкретных потребностей и технических возможностей. Независимо от выбранного подхода, важно помнить, что скрытие статистики может повлиять на восприятие сайта пользователями и требует взвешенного подхода.
Использование CSS для маскировки элемента
Один из наиболее распространенных методов – использование свойства display со значением none. Этот метод полностью удаляет элемент из потока документа, делая его невидимым как для пользователей, так и для механизмов поиска. Однако, если необходимо сохранить элемент в структуре документа, но сделать его невидимым, можно применить свойство visibility со значением hidden. В этом случае элемент останется в документе, но не будет отображаться на экране.
Еще один интересный подход – использование свойства opacity со значением 0. Этот метод делает элемент прозрачным, но он все еще занимает место в документе и может взаимодействовать с другими элементами. Такой подход может быть полезен, если необходимо скрыть элемент временно, например, при наведении курсора на другой элемент.
В зависимости от конкретных требований, разработчики могут комбинировать эти методы, чтобы достичь желаемого результата. Важно помнить, что каждый из этих методов имеет свои особенности и может быть применен в различных сценариях.
JavaScript: динамическое управление видимостью
С помощью JavaScript можно легко создавать сценарии, которые будут отображать или скрывать элементы в зависимости от действий пользователя или других событий. Например, можно сделать так, чтобы определенный блок появлялся только после того, как пользователь прокрутит страницу до определенного места или нажмет на кнопку. Такой динамический подход позволяет сделать интерфейс более интуитивным и удобным для пользователя.
Кроме того, JavaScript предоставляет возможность управлять видимостью элементов на основе условий, связанных с состоянием приложения. Например, можно скрывать или показывать элементы в зависимости от того, авторизован пользователь или нет, или в зависимости от выбранных настроек. Это позволяет создавать более персонализированные и адаптивные интерфейсы, которые лучше соответствуют потребностям пользователя.
Альтернативные способы скрытия счетчика
В дополнение к традиционным методам, существуют нестандартные подходы, которые могут быть эффективны в определенных ситуациях. Эти методы не всегда очевидны, но они могут значительно улучшить внешний вид и функциональность интерфейса.
Использование псевдоэлементов: Один из интересных приемов – применение CSS-псевдоэлементов. Они позволяют создавать видимость отсутствия определенного элемента, фактически маскируя его под другие части дизайна. Этот метод требует тонкой настройки стилей, но может быть очень эффективным.
Манипуляции с DOM: Другой подход заключается в динамическом изменении структуры документа с помощью JavaScript. Это позволяет временно удалять или модифицировать элементы, чтобы они не были видны пользователю. После выполнения определенных условий элемент может быть восстановлен в исходное состояние.
Скрытие через медиа-запросы: Еще один интересный вариант – использование медиа-запросов CSS для адаптивного дизайна. В зависимости от разрешения экрана или типа устройства, элемент может быть полностью скрыт или отображен в другом виде. Этот метод особенно полезен для создания более гибкого и удобного интерфейса.
Важно отметить, что каждый из этих методов имеет свои особенности и подходит для разных сценариев использования. Выбор наиболее подходящего подхода зависит от конкретных требований и ожидаемых результатов.